Dunbar predicts that there is an optimal structure for the size of social groups. He refers to these size groups as nested hierarchies, and they have a scale of about 3. Thus, he identifies a size sequence of cognitively effective social groups 5, 15, 50, 150, and 500, and explains that the strength of relationships at these levels is not equal.

“The hierarchical sequence is interesting because each number in the sequence is the actual combat unit specification developed by the U.S. Army Based on actual experience, ranging from small groups of about 15 men to platoons of 45 men or less. Three platoons make up a company, three companies make up a brigade, and so on. This has been the intuitive division of military hierarchy by military leaders since the Roman Empire.”
“The size of the team may be the determinant of the potential success of complex missions, and the keys to complete complex missions are adaptability and collective problem solving,” West said. “The same can be applied to the reverse process, that is, to transmit false information in adversarial groups. The size of the group may sometimes be more important than the credibility and form of dissemination of the lies.”
